Cole Closser : Lost Little Boys and Brave Black Rats

September 10, 2014 by mki1

The Student Exhibition center will feature “Cole Closser: Lost Little Boys and Brave Black Rats.” Cole is a Missouri cartoonist and a graduate of the BFA program at Missouri State University, as well as a graduate of the MFA program at the Center for Cartoon Studies in White River Junction, Vermont. His graphic novel Little Tommy Lost was featured in Juxtapoz in August 2013, named one of the ten best graphic novels of 2013 by A.V. Club (the Onion), and nominated for the Will Eisner Comic Industry Award in the category of Best Publication Design at the 2014 San Diego Comic-Con. Cole currently lives in Springfield and teaches drawing at Missouri State University and Drury University.

Friday, September 26 — Saturday, October 18, 2014
First Friday Art Walk Visiting Artist Reception: 6–10 p.m. October 3

Homecoming Weekend Event! October 17–18
College of Arts & Letters Alumni Reception: 5–6 p.m. Friday, October 17
